Naman Excited to Join Amritsar Soormas Team

Naman Dhir is eager to play for Amritsar Soormas in the Sher-e-Punjab T20 League 2026. As an all-rounder from Mumbai Indians, he’s thrilled to be part of a tournament that showcases Punjab’s top cricket talent and celebrates its love for the game.

Dhir is especially excited about joining a team with players like India’s Abhishek Sharma and Mayank Markande. He believes the mix of experienced players and young talents will make Amritsar Soormas a strong team.

For Dhir, representing Amritsar means more than just playing a game. The city has a rich sports history and a passionate fanbase, which adds to his pride. “You’re not just playing for points; you’re representing a community known for its fighting spirit,” he said.

The atmosphere in Punjab is already electric ahead of the tournament. Dhir can’t wait to play in front of passionate fans at Mohali. Their support will give the team extra energy, he believes.

Dhir also sees this league as a great opportunity for young cricketers to grow and prepare for bigger tournaments like the IPL. Playing under floodlights and with live TV coverage helps players learn how to handle high-pressure situations.

From playing with experienced players, Dhir has learned the importance of staying calm and thinking strategically. These lessons will help him in Amritsar’s middle order.

As the tournament approaches, Dhir has promised a bold and aggressive style of play for Amritsar Soormas. He aims to win games, even when it’s tough, and entertain fans by giving his all on the field.
